Southwestern Chicken


Chicken in a crockpot is easy. Here's a couple of recipes you can try. Just throw them in the pot, turn them on low…and let them cook for about 5 hours.
  
Crockpot Southwestern Chicken
2-16 oz. cans of sweet corn, drained
1-16 oz. can black beans, rinsed and drained
1-16 oz. jar of salsa (mild-hot, your preference)
3 whole boneless, skinless chicken breasts
1 cup low fat or fat free shredded cheddar cheese
  
Italian Crockpot chicken
  
Ingredients
Philly Fat Free cream cheese, 1 block (8oz)
1 can of cream of chicken soup, 98% Fat Free
1 package Good Seasons Italian Dressing mix
6 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
 
Directions
Spray crockpot with nonstick spray. Place chicken in crockpot, top with italian dressing mix. Cut cream cheese into cubes, spread out over chicken. Pour can of soup over all. Cover, cook on low 6-8hrs, or low 4-6hrs.
